Describe using words in a sentence the transformations that must be applied to the graph of f to obtain thegraph of g(x) = -2 f(x) + 5.

Respuesta :

KitziaS441966 KitziaS441966
  • 25-10-2022

we have

f(x)

and

g(x)=-2f(x)+5

so

step 1

First transformation

Reflection about the x-axis

so

f(x) -----> -f(x)

step 2

Second transformation

A vertical dilation with a scale factor of 2

so

-f(x) ------> -2f(x)

step 3

Third transformation

A translation of 5 units up

so

-2f(x) -------> -2f(x)+5
